Top Gum: How Cosmetic Dentists Can Use Gum Contouring To Improve Your Smile

Everybody wants that shiny white Hollywood smile, and many of us spend thousands of dollars having our teeth whitened, repaired and realigned for a brighter, whiter smile. However, the gums that hold our teeth in place are just as important to a beautiful smile as the teeth themselves, and if your gums are unusually large, they can throw off the appearance of even the most well-cared-for set of pearly whites.

Plastic Fantastic: The Pros and Cons Of Choosing Plastic Teeth For Your New Dentures

If you have lost a significant amount of teeth, having a set of dentures fitted can vastly improve the ease and quality of your life, helping you eat, speak and breathe just as easily as you did when you had a mouth full of pearly whites. However, just like natural teeth, dentures have to endure a lot of punishment over the course of their working lives, so choosing dentures made from a suitable material is key to their long-term usability.
